One of the key components of cybersecurity essentials plus is data encryption. Encryption is a method of securing data by converting it into a code that can only be deciphered by authorized users. By encrypting data, organizations can protect sensitive information from unauthorized access and ensure that it remains secure both in transit and at rest.

Another important aspect of cybersecurity essentials plus is security awareness training. Educating employees about the various cybersecurity threats and best practices is essential for preventing cyber attacks. By providing regular training sessions, organizations can help their employees recognize phishing emails, malware, and other common cyber threats, ultimately strengthening their overall cybersecurity posture.

In addition to data encryption and security awareness training, cybersecurity essentials plus also includes regular security audits and vulnerability assessments. These assessments help organizations identify potential weaknesses in their security infrastructure and take proactive measures to address them before they can be exploited by cyber attackers.

Furthermore, implementing multi-factor authentication (MFA) is another crucial aspect of cybersecurity essentials plus. MFA adds an extra layer of security by requiring users to provide multiple forms of verification before accessing sensitive data or systems. By implementing MFA, organizations can significantly reduce the risk of unauthorized access and protect against credential theft.

Additionally, cybersecurity essentials plus also emphasizes the importance of regular software updates and patch management. Outdated software and systems are often vulnerable to cyber attacks, as they may contain security flaws that can be exploited by hackers. By regularly updating software and applying security patches, organizations can mitigate the risk of cyber threats and bolster their defenses against malicious actors.

Moreover, implementing strong password policies is an essential component of cybersecurity essentials plus. Weak passwords are a common vulnerability that can be easily exploited by cyber attackers. By enforcing password complexity requirements and regularly changing passwords, organizations can enhance their cybersecurity defenses and prevent unauthorized access to sensitive information.

Lastly, cybersecurity essentials plus also includes incident response planning and preparation. Despite best efforts to prevent cyber attacks, organizations must be prepared to respond quickly and effectively in the event of a security incident. By developing and testing an incident response plan, organizations can minimize the impact of cyber attacks and ensure a swift recovery from any security breaches.
